New Mexico Behavioral Health Training Associates is approved by the American Psychological Association to sponsor continuing education for psychologists.
New Mexico Behavioral Health Training Associates maintains responsibility for our programs and all content.
APA-approved CE content is generally well-accepted by other Behavioral Health Boards in New Mexico. Check with your governing body if you have any questions.

Evelyn received her BA from the University of Notre Dame and her PhD in clinical psychology from Stony Brook University (previously SUNY Stony Brook) and is board-certified in clinical psychology. She served as a Training Director for doctoral psychology internships and postdoctoral fellowships in a national healthcare system and now has a psychotherapy and consultation practice in Albuquerque - evelynsandeen.com. Evelyn has published in the areas of case conceptualization, cultural competence, and clinical supervision. Clinically, she has extensive experience with psychological trauma, substance-use disorders, personality disorders, and anxiety disorders.
Evelyn has lived in New Mexico for 30 years and loves the state and its people. She established NMBHTA alongside Michelle Ball to offer high-quality continuing education to local providers, facilitated by local experts committed to New Mexico. Michelle Ball is a Licensed Clinical Social Worker currently practicing in the Albuquerque area. She received her BA in Psychology from the University of La Verne and her MSSW from the University of Texas with a clinical concentration. She has worked in myriad settings as a social worker including outpatient, primary care, inpatient psychiatry, residential, medical, and educational sites as well as with an array of populations ranging from children and adolescents to veterans and the geriatric population.
Michelle grew up in rural Northern New Mexico and has lived most of her life in the state. She has immense respect for the land, culture and peoples of New Mexico and is dedicated to delivering quality care in our unique setting within the Southwest. She is passionate about behavioral health clinicians feeling informed, prepared, and supported when entering their practice. This passion was the catalyst in the co-creation of New Mexico Behavioral Health Training Associates with her mentor and co-founder Dr. Evelyn Sandeen.
